Head over to  HeidiSongs.tv  now and explore all the exciting new features.  See you there! __________________________________________________________________________ When I do my centers, I do them with both math and language arts running at the same time.  One group does language arts with me; another group does math with my aide; another group works independently at different types of things, such as word work, and the last table does an art project with a volunteer.  The art project is usually a book making project that is related to our unit of study, and takes a week or two to complete. ...
